Hey team — handing off FareForge, our shipping-fee rules engine, before I roll onto the Lanternmoor project. Quick notes for support: rules evaluate top-down, first match wins, and weight tiers are in grams (yes, grams — blame Priya's migration). If a merchant complains about a surprise surcharge, check whether they have an active promo rule shadowing the base rate. Tomas owns escalations through end of quarter. The full rule syntax, common gotchas, and the simulator are documented on our internal page.

wiki page, bawig-yawep: https://jenkins.nelvrotech.local/ticket/build/projects/view/view/pages/view/a285c2b5588ad4f337d9b5f2

## Environments — Flakewatch notes for Paylune

Hey plugin folks: the staging environment for Paylune is where our flaky integration tests live. Most flakiness comes from the mock acquirer timing out, not your plugins, so don't panic if a retry fixes it. Sandbox resets nightly; staging does not. If a test fails twice in a row, check your timeout settings against the environment's config shown below.

deployment values, kadug-fawip:
[fenath]
port = 9200
region = north-3
host = fenath.lumicworks.corp
timeout_ms = 250
retries = 7

Finance Review Summary — Warranty Costs

Quick heads-up as you settle in: warranty spend on the Meridex V2 pump line ran about 40% over plan this quarter. Root cause looks like a faulty seal batch from our Draventon plant, and field replacements in the Kellsworth region have been pricier than modelled. Provisions have been topped up, but margins on the whole Meridex family are now under review. We've captured the fallout in next quarter's forecast already. The confidential note on our forward business plans follows directly below.

board note of hawep-tahag: The steering committee signed off on a budget of $426.4 million for Project Raliel.